我删除了该/usr/share/man/man1
目录,想知道是否有一种快速的方法来恢复已安装软件包的手册。
答案1
安装手册页包
根据这里,使用默认的 Debian 软件包选择时,您不会得到很多手册页。那个人说要运行:
apt-get install manpages-dev
看起来像这一页列出您可以获取的各种手册页包的包名称。
元包/重新配置
我一般是 Ubuntu 用户,而不是 Debian,但它们非常相似。对于 Ubuntu,我会尝试以下方法:
dpkg-reconfigure ubuntu-desktop
在这种情况下,元包中的“ubuntu-desktop”定义了要与 Ubuntu 桌面版一起安装的默认包。一定有一些 debian 等效包……也许是“debian-desktop”?如果需要,也许可以看看。
祝你好运!希望这能有所帮助!
答案2
恢复所有这些文件的唯一方法是重新安装所有已安装文件的软件包。
此命令将显示已安装的软件包及其属于该目录的文件的列表:
dpkg -S /usr/share/man/man1
然后你可以重新安装那些(或者只是你关心的那些):
aptitude reinstall <package name(s)>